Transaction 16efd2db43d915716546122bdf90ffc97a3a7da1302f047ec1a007a236e0260d

2 Input
1 Outputs
  • 16efd2db43d915716546122bdf90ffc97a3a7da1302f047ec1a007a236e0260d:0
  • value  593211
    address  3G33ZBWUgbEuXDAnG4j91mQGig3fK4Ddan